Find the co-ordinates of a point on x-axis, which is at a distance of 5 units from the point (6, -3).
(2, 0) and (10, 0)
(0,2) and ( 0,10)
(2, 10) and (0, 0)
None of these
Let the co-ordinates of the point on the x-axis be (x, 0). As distance =&redic;(x2 - x1)2 + (y2 - y1)2, so 5 = &redic;(x-6)2 + (0-(-3))2 ⇒ 25 = x2 - 12x + 36 + 9. ⇒ x = 2 or x = 10 So the required points are (2, 0) and (10, 0).
